In this sequel to the bestselling Mythos, legendary author and actor Stephen Fry moves from the exploits of the Olympian gods to the deeds of mortal heroes. Perseus. Jason. Atalanta. Theseus. Heracles. Rediscover the thrills, grandeur, and unabashed fun of the Greek myths. Whether recounting a tender love affair or a heroic triumph, Fry's distinctive voice and writing style lend humor and emotion to his fresh yet reverential interpretations that deftly find resonance with our own modern minds and hearts. Illustrated throughout with classical art inspired by the myths, this fresh take on ancient tales invites you to explore a captivating world with a brilliant storyteller as your guide.
